Also known as: Archer Captain, archer-Captain, archer-guy, Captain of the Flawless Flights
A Human whose past racist remarks are remembered by Erin.
Cervial is an adventurer who carries a massive longbow that is as tall as he is. An archer-captain who carries a massive longbow that is as tall as he is.
Remembered by Erin for making racist remarks.
Cervial moderates the captains' meeting he organized, expressing hesitation about the ruins but agreeing to go if Ceria Springwalker approves. He later recognizes Ryoka as the Runner who entered the city at dawn.
Cervial attempts to build a working relationship with Ryoka by offering her exclusive delivery contracts. He is mildly offended when she compares his pragmatic adventuring philosophy to that of a coward.
Cervial appreciates the spacious inn accommodations and later helps prevent the adventurers from attacking the Antinium when they enter.
Accompanies Yvlon in the search for Erin and returns unsuccessful.
Cervial is credited with mapping the first level of the Ruins and confirming Ryoka's lack of levels.
Cervial shows off his newly purchased Dwarfsteel Crossbow to the other adventurers, boasting of its armor-piercing capabilities.
Cervial commands his archers to gun down an incoming wave of zombies, using his Dwarven crossbow to great effect before studying the suspiciously preserved corpses.
The archer-Captain saves Ceria by shooting a Crypt Lord in the eye. He laments the loss of his team members, including Elise, and uses [Point-Blank Shot] during the counterattack.
Provides heavy bear traps to secure the corridor outside the vault, but is ultimately killed and skinned by the monster.
